Output af3d6773805ec386f9c7dd56520402a26e34590755c000cfbe1a77b6537515ba:1

value
161050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b1072dddb2a5a8b292b0d918ea33d30ff026a2 OP_EQUAL
address
3MSmx6wX6HFEYXnP4wxCBhQa6QZgwfM21t
transaction
af3d6773805ec386f9c7dd56520402a26e34590755c000cfbe1a77b6537515ba
confirmations
524349
spent
true